Manila LGU halts biz inspections for holiday season

MANILA – The city government of Manila ordered a suspension of inspections on business establishments for the holiday season.

City Administrator Bernie Ang said Wednesday he has issued a memorandum on the measure to all concerned offices.

In a statement, Ang said the order came from Mayor Honey Lacuna and is aimed at ensuring unhampered operations for all businesses operating within the city, as it is only during the Christmas season when businesses peak.

The prohibition on all inspections takes effect immediately and covers all establishments, including shopping malls where stalls are located.

He added the move would also thwart attempts by unscrupulous individuals who harass and extort business establishments by posing as city hall inspectors.

At the same time, the Manila City official also warned that violators will be dealt with accordingly.

Ang also appealed to business establishment owners to report to the city those posing as inspectors and for them to take photos or videos of the poseurs so that the matter can be acted upon immediately. (PNA)
